Carbon dioxide dissolves in water to form carbonic acid, which dissociates into bicarbonate and hydrogen ions. The presence of these ions allows the solution to conduct electricity because ions are charged particles that can carry an electric current. The movement of these ions in the solution enables the flow of electricity, making the solution conductive.

No. Carbon Dioxide is covalently bonded, so there are no delocalised(free moving) electrons to carry the charge.
No, liquid carbon dioxide is not an electrolyte. For a substance to conduct electricity, free moving electric charges must be present. Carbon dioxide is made of neutral CO2 molecules, thus there are no electric charges to conduct the electricity.
No, carbon dioxide is a non-conductor of electricity. It is a poor conductor because it does not contain free ions or electrons that can carry an electric current.
